Zinc is the second most popular "cold remedy" nutrient after vitamin C, and one of the few with any real evidence behind it. The catch is that the evidence is far more modest than the marketing: we are talking about shortening a runny nose by a day, not preventing illness. Here is what has been shown, under what conditions, and why "extra zinc just in case" is a bad idea.
What zinc does
Zinc is a component of more than 300 enzymes and is involved in DNA synthesis, cell division, wound healing, and the function of taste and smell receptors. For immunity it is critical for a specific reason: zinc is required for the maturation and function of T lymphocytes, for natural killer cell activity, and for mucosal barrier integrity. In deficiency the thymus atrophies and T cell numbers and activity fall — a picture documented both in children with severe deficiency and in older adults.
That is why supplementation genuinely reduces infection frequency and severity in deficient people. In someone with normal status, however, no such effect should be expected: zinc is not an immune stimulant but an essential component, and above the requirement it does not work better.

What the cold research shows
The hypothesis is straightforward: zinc ions in the throat may interfere with rhinovirus replication and bind ICAM-1 receptors, the route the virus uses to enter cells. Hence the lozenge — the point is for zinc to be released in the mouth, not absorbed in the gut.
Hemilä's meta-analyses reported symptom duration cut by about a third at 75–100 mg of elemental zinc a day as acetate or gluconate. The 2024 Cochrane review, applying stricter criteria, reached a more cautious conclusion: a possible reduction of around two days, but with low certainty, since trials are small, heterogeneous in form and dose, and often industry-funded. Preventive use did not reduce how often people caught colds.
| Question | Finding | Certainty |
|---|---|---|
| Does it shorten symptoms? | Possibly by 1–2 days | Low |
| Does it reduce severity? | Evidence conflicting | Low |
| Does it prevent infection? | No | Moderate |
| Does it work if started late? | No — needs to start within 24 hours | Low |
| Any effect on flu or COVID-19? | No convincing evidence | — |
Forms and doses
| Form | Notes | When it fits |
|---|---|---|
| Zinc acetate (lozenge) | Releases ions well in the throat | First day of a cold |
| Zinc gluconate (lozenge) | Works if the product contains no citric acid | First day of a cold |
| Picolinate, bisglycinate, citrate | Well absorbed in the gut | Correcting deficiency |
| Zinc sulfate | Cheap, more often irritates the stomach | Correcting deficiency |
| Zinc oxide | Low bioavailability | Not a good oral choice |
| Intranasal sprays and gels | Linked to anosmia | Do not use |
A key detail when reading labels: manufacturers may list either the weight of the salt or the weight of elemental zinc. The second is what matters. Zinc absorbs best on an empty stomach, but take it with food if it causes nausea; dairy, coffee, tea, grains and legumes reduce absorption through calcium and phytates.
Food sources
| Food | Portion | Zinc, mg |
|---|---|---|
| Oysters | 100 g | 40–60 |
| Beef | 100 g | 4–5 |
| Pumpkin seeds | 30 g | 2.2 |
| Cooked lentils | 150 g | 1.9 |
| Cashews | 30 g | 1.6 |
| Hard cheese | 50 g | 1.5 |
| Porridge oats | 60 g dry | 1.4 |
| Egg | 1 | 0.6 |

Who should check their status
Serum zinc is an imperfect test: it falls during inflammation and doesn't reliably reflect stores. Still, with risk factors plus symptoms it is worth measuring.
At-risk groups: vegans and vegetarians, people with Crohn's disease, ulcerative colitis or coeliac disease, after bariatric surgery, with chronic alcohol use, on long-term high-dose iron or calcium, older adults, and pregnant or breastfeeding women.
Deficiency symptoms are non-specific but recognisable in combination: slow wound healing, hair loss, blunted taste and smell, frequent infections, skin lesions around the mouth and nose, and diarrhoea.

Practical guidance
If you decide to try zinc for a cold: start within 24 hours of symptom onset, use acetate or gluconate lozenges without citric acid, dissolve one slowly every two to three hours during the day, limit the course to five to seven days, and stop when you recover. Keep expectations modest — this is about a day less illness, not avoiding it.
For prevention, zinc does not work. Sleep, regular activity, a varied diet and flu vaccination contribute far more to resisting infection.

The bottom line
Zinc is an essential immune micronutrient whose deficiency genuinely increases susceptibility to infection. Lozenges may shorten a cold by a day or two if started in the first 24 hours, but certainty is low, and the effective doses exceed the safe daily limit and are only appropriate for a few days. Ongoing high-dose use risks copper deficiency, and intranasal forms should be avoided entirely. The foundation is 8–11 mg from food, with a supplement discussed with a doctor if you have deficiency risk factors.
FAQ
Does zinc really shorten a cold?+
The evidence is moderate and inconsistent. Meta-analyses of zinc acetate or gluconate lozenges show symptom duration cut by roughly one to two days, but only when started within the first 24 hours and at high doses — 75 mg or more of elemental zinc per day. The 2024 Cochrane review rated certainty in these findings as low.
How much zinc do I need daily?+
The recommended intake is 11 mg for men and 8 mg for women, higher in pregnancy and lactation. The safe upper limit for adults is 40 mg a day from all sources, including supplements.
Which form of zinc absorbs best?+
Differences between organic forms — picolinate, citrate, gluconate, bisglycinate — are small in practice. Zinc oxide absorbs noticeably worse. For cold lozenges, what matters is not the form but that zinc is actually released in the throat: acetate or gluconate without citric acid.
Are high doses of zinc dangerous?+
Yes, with prolonged use. Zinc competes with copper for absorption, and doses above 40 mg a day for months can cause copper deficiency with anaemia and neurological damage. Intranasal zinc products have been linked to permanent loss of smell and are not recommended.
Who is most likely to be deficient?+
Vegetarians and vegans (phytates in grains and legumes reduce absorption), people with inflammatory bowel disease or coeliac disease, after bariatric surgery, with chronic alcohol use, older adults, and during pregnancy.
